What's Happening?
The Tampa Bay Buccaneers are gearing up for a significant NFC matchup against the Detroit Lions at Ford Field. The Buccaneers, with a 5-1 record, are considered playoff contenders but face skepticism regarding
their Super Bowl potential. The Lions, seen as genuine Super Bowl contenders, present a formidable challenge. Quarterback Baker Mayfield emphasizes the importance of this game as a 'measuring stick' for the team's confidence and execution against top-tier opponents.
